Scale AI Acquires Pesto AI Team to Strengthen Global AI Talent Pipeline
Scale AI Expands Horizons by Onboarding Pesto AI Team
In a major move to boost its global talent strategy, data-labeling giant Scale AI has acquired the team behind Pesto AI, a remote developer recruiting platform. This strategic acquisition signals Scale AI’s growing ambition to combine AI technology with a powerful remote workforce model.
Pesto AI: A Brief Overview
Founded in 2017 by Ayush Jaiswal and Rahul Jaimini (co-founder of Swiggy), Pesto AI made waves in the developer ecosystem. Their mission was to connect remote software engineers from emerging markets with high-growth startups globally. Backed by notable investors such as Ryan Hoover of Product Hunt and Sahil Lavingia of Gumroad, Pesto raised over $8 million in funding, according to Crunchbase.
Operations at Pesto Come to an End
Following this acquisition, Pesto AI has officially shut down operations. While their LinkedIn page listed 71 employees, it’s unclear how many have made the transition to Scale AI. However, this talent move shows a significant shift in how AI companies are prioritizing workforce scalability.
Ayush Jaiswal Joins Scale AI as Head of Growth
In a personal blog post, Ayush Jaiswal shared his excitement about joining us as Head of Growth. He emphasized his long-standing passion for using AI to create meaningful global opportunities. His leadership could significantly influence it’s expansion and developer outreach strategies.
“This move marks the next chapter in a journey I’ve been deeply passionate about,” wrote Jaiswal.
Pesto AI’s Legacy in Developer Education
In its early stages, Pesto wasn’t just a recruiting platform. It was heavily involved in educating software developers, preparing them for global opportunities. This education-first model made Pesto a standout in India’s startup ecosystem and gave it a competitive edge in remote hiring.
Why This Acquisition Matters for the AI Industry
Scale AI has long been a key player in data labeling and AI training for companies like Meta, OpenAI, and Nvidia. With the Pesto AI team on board, Scale gains direct access to a pool of experienced professionals who understand both technology and global recruitment. This strengthens Scale’s workforce and boosts its mission to deliver world-class AI solutions.
What This Means for the Future of Remote AI Work
This acquisition highlights a growing trend, top AI companies are no longer just building models; they’re building global teams. By integrating talent from Pesto, It is investing in scalable, distributed human capital. As remote work becomes the norm, this approach could redefine how AI companies structure their teams.
